About CMS Energy Corporation

CMS Energy (NYSE: CMS), based in Jackson, Michigan, is an energy company that is focused principally on utility operations in Michigan.

CMS Energy Q2 Earnings Call Highlights

CMS Energy NYSE: CMS reaffirmed its 2026 earnings outlook and introduced 2027 guidance while outlining plans to exit non-utility renewable development through its NorthStar business, redirecting capital toward regulated utility investments in Michigan.

Plug This 3% Yield In, Light Up Your Portfolio's Returns: CMS Energy

CMS Energy (CMS) is reaffirmed as a Buy, supported by a $24 billion five-year capex plan driving robust rate base and EPS growth. CMS targets 6–8% annual adjusted EPS growth, with consensus estimates at the high end, and maintains a stable BBB credit rating. Shares trade at a modest 3% discount to fair value, with potential for 9%+ annual total returns through 2031, underpinned by disciplined capital deployment.
